Brattle Report Analyzes 2023 SEC & PCAOB Enforcement Activity Involving Auditors


CHICAGO, Feb. 1,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- According to a new report from The Brattle Group, the Public Accounting and Oversight Board (PCAOB) and the US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) have, for the second year in a row, placed an increased emphasis on enforcement in their efforts to hold accountable those that put investors at risk. After bringing record enforcement against auditors in 2022, enforcement continued to trend upward in 2023.

The report, 2023 Enforcement Activity Involving Auditors: SEC & PCAOB Enforcement Actions Brought Against Public Accounting Firms & Associated Individuals, was authored by a Brattle team led by Principal Alison Forman. It analyzes overall enforcement activity from the two regulators, comparing 2023 data to 2022 and 2018?2021 averages (a proxy for prior administrations).

Auditor enforcement remained high in 2023 with 60 actions, up nearly 60% from 2018?2021 levels, with the PCAOB in particular breaking records as it imposed monetary sanctions totaling over $20 million, the highest penalties in PCAOB history. Notably, more than half of the PCAOB's total penalties in its 19-year enforcement history have been imposed in the last two years.

By type of respondent, the report examines the levels of enforcement activity, the nature of violations alleged, and sanctions ? both monetary and nonmonetary ? imposed by the PCAOB and SEC.

"2023 was the second full calendar year of enforcement under new administrations for both regulators, and the increased enforcement activity is consistent with an uptick in pledges from PCAOB and SEC leadership to punish alleged wrongdoers," said Ms. Forman. "The PCAOB has largely driven the heightened enforcement in the past two years, which has brought roughly three-quarters of the total actions initiated against auditors in 2022 and 2023."
